How can wildlife habitat creation projects incorporate and promote traditional land management practices?

Incorporating and promoting traditional land management practices is crucial for wildlife habitat creation projects, especially when aiming to conserve and enhance indigenous plants. By aligning these practices, we can enhance biodiversity, preserve cultural heritage, and achieve sustainable land management. This article explores the various ways in which wildlife habitat creation projects can incorporate and promote traditional land management practices that are compatible with indigenous plants.

1. Consultation and Collaboration with Indigenous Communities

Engaging Indigenous communities early in the planning process is essential. By consulting them, we can gain insight into traditional land management practices, Indigenous ecological knowledge, and identify areas of ecological significance. Collaboration ensures that the project includes the perspectives and expertise of the Indigenous communities, their ancestral connections to the land, and their traditional practices.

2. Incorporating Traditional Ecological Knowledge

Traditional Ecological Knowledge (TEK) refers to the cumulative knowledge and practices passed down through generations within Indigenous communities. Integrating TEK into habitat creation projects allows valuable insights on local plants, wildlife, ecological processes, and land-use history. By combining TEK with scientific knowledge, we can develop more holistic and effective management strategies.

3. Sustainable Land Management Techniques

Traditional land management practices often prioritize sustainability and resilience. Incorporating these techniques can include controlled burns, rotational grazing, selective harvesting, and companion planting. These practices promote healthy ecosystems, enhance soil fertility, and contribute to the revival of indigenous plant species.

4. Supporting Cultural Practices

Wildlife habitat creation projects can support and even revive traditional cultural practices connected to land management. These practices may include ceremonial burning, seed collection, and planting rituals. By recognizing and encouraging cultural practices, the projects can foster a deeper connection between Indigenous communities and the restored habitats.

5. Reintroduction of Indigenous Plants

An important aspect of habitat creation is the reintroduction of indigenous plant species. By involving Indigenous communities in the identification and cultivation of native plants, the project can ensure the preservation and propagation of culturally important species. This promotes the perpetuation of traditional knowledge and the conservation of biodiversity.

6. Education and Public Outreach

Incorporating traditional land management practices into wildlife habitat creation projects provides an opportunity for educating and raising awareness among the wider public. This can be achieved through interpretive signage, guided tours, workshops, and community engagement programs. By sharing the knowledge and values associated with indigenous plants and land management, the wider community can develop a deeper appreciation and understanding.

7. Long-term Monitoring and Adaptive Management

To ensure the success and efficacy of wildlife habitat creation projects, long-term monitoring and adaptive management are essential. By involving Indigenous communities in monitoring efforts, we can incorporate traditional ecological indicators and adapt management strategies accordingly. This iterative approach allows for continuous learning and improvement based on both scientific and traditional knowledge.
